Ticket: Garage occupancy feed stale for Larkmoor Deck B. The Stallwise ingestion service stopped updating counts around 06:40 local; displays show 12 free spots while the deck is full. Restarting the poller clears it temporarily, then the feed stalls again within an hour. Suspect the vendor gateway is dropping heartbeats. The affected build token is listed below.

session token of kagup-hahaf = htk3_2b8

Hi team,

Before I hand off the 3.2 release, please note the humidity sensor drift reported on Verdana controllers in the Elmbrook trial site. Drift exceeds 4% after roughly ten days of continuous operation; firmware 3.2.1 adds an automatic recalibration cycle every 72 hours. Support should advise growers to install 3.2.1 and trigger a manual recalibration once. The hotfix bundle must be verified before distribution, so I'm including the signing key used for the 3.2.1 packages below.

release key, fahof-yagap: bky3_m5d

// Encoding sniffing for user-uploaded text files in Saltgrass.
// We check BOM first, then a capped statistical pass (8 KB max)
// to avoid unbounded reads on hostile uploads. Ambiguous files
// fall back to this constant rather than guessing, which closed
// the smuggling vector flagged in the last audit. Fixed as of the
// build noted below.

trace token, bawif-tajof: htk14_21e308fc7b4137

## Loyalty Ledger: Release Checklist

Hey — before you ship a Pointsmith release, freeze the ledger writer for the migration window. Points accrual queues up fine for about ten minutes, so don't panic about the backlog. Run the balance reconciliation right after unfreezing, and eyeball the drift report. The writer picks up whatever's in its config at boot, which currently reads as follows.

settings of bagag-yahaf:
[briael]
team = ralwyn
access_code = ac_b09a9c
host = briael.halixlabs.example
port = 11211
owner = sorius.praiel
peer = jormir.zemvarcorp.internal

CI note — Tollbridge tax-rate cache failures

Intermittent test failures trace to the tax-rate lookup cache serving stale entries across pipeline stages. Cause: shared cache volume not cleared between runs. Fix mounts an ephemeral volume per job. Security angle: stale rates were test-only; production uses TTL eviction. Verify the fix against the pipeline build referenced below.

trace token, kajeg-tadup: htk31_ea4436123ab4c9e337062126feef2c5